What is the difference between Developer vs Software Engineer?

AspectDeveloperSoftware Engineer
CredentialsTypically requires a degree in computer science or related field, certifications varyOften requires a degree in computer science or software engineering, certifications may include Microsoft, AWS, etc.
Work EnvironmentWorks on coding, debugging, and implementing software applicationsDesigns, develops, tests, and maintains software systems, often involved in architecture decisions
Industry UsageCommonly used in tech companies, startups, and software firmsUsed across industries for system development, enterprise solutions, and software projects
Search & Comparison IntentPeople compare Developer with Software Engineer to understand roles and career paths

While both Developers and Software Engineers work on software projects, Developers primarily focus on coding and implementing features, whereas Software Engineers often take a broader role in designing and architecting software systems. The roles overlap significantly, but Software Engineers typically have a more comprehensive scope involving system design and engineering principles.

What are developers?

Developers, often referred to as software developers or programmers, are professionals who design, build, test, and maintain software applications or systems. They use programming languages and development tools to create solutions that meet the needs of users or organizations. Developers may work on a variety of projects, including websites, mobile apps, games, and enterprise software. Their responsibilities often include writing code, troubleshooting issues, collaborating with other team members, and keeping up with emerging technologies.

What are some common challenges developers face when working on large-scale projects, and how can they overcome them?

Developers working on large-scale projects often encounter challenges such as coordinating with multiple team members, managing complex codebases, and ensuring consistent documentation. To overcome these obstacles, it's important to follow best practices like version control, code reviews, and regular communication through agile methodologies. Additionally, leveraging collaboration tools and maintaining clear documentation can help streamline workflows and minimize misunderstandings within the team.

What Is a Developer?

A software developer—sometimes referred to as a software engineer, computer programmer, or computer scientist—designs and develops programs, applications, websites, and databases. Their responsibilities include creation, testing, and modification of the code that runs programs within IT systems. Software developers generally have a bachelor’s degree in computer science and are familiar with writing code in at least one programming language.

Salesforce Developer

We are looking for a Salesforce Developer to join our growing development team and help drive the evolution of our platform and build a scalable, high-quality Salesforce environments. This is a key role where you will have a voice in the technical direction of our platform; we are looking for a thought partner who can help their team make the right design decisions for the long term. You will work with Product Management, business stakeholders, Enterprise Architecture, and other business organizations to design, develop, and deliver features across our Salesforce platforms, including Financial Services Cloud, Experience Cloud, and Service Cloud.

We are also looking for a developer with a track record of leveraging upcoming technologies, AI, and automation to deliver impactful improvements and move our products forward.

Responsibilities

  • Build and enhance features in Salesforce Financial Services Cloud (FSC) and Service Cloud.
  • Design and implement robust integration strategies for third-party managed packages, ensuring long-term scalability and maintainability of the overall platform.
  • Write well-structured Apex classes, triggers, test classes, and asynchronous processes.
  • Develop custom Lightning Web Components (LWC) and automation using Flow Builder.
  • Prototype and deliver solutions using AI and related technologies to automate processes and improve user experience.
  • Consult with Product Management and Product Owners to refine requirements and propose effective technical solutions.
  • Work with other business organizations on design, documentation, and implementation plans for large initiatives.

Testing & Quality

Our team is committed to engineering quality and predictable delivery. Developers are expected to build resilient solutions, document clearly, and write effective tests (Using Copado CRT, Apex, & LWC), participate in peer code reviews, and contribute to the continuous improvement of our test strategies and automation.

We operate in a complex, enterprise-scale environment. The ideal candidate will possess a deep understanding of the Salesforce platform and a demonstrated ability to work across a sophisticated and evolving technology landscape.

Core Salesforce Platform Expertise

  • Deep Fluency: Advanced proficiency in Apex, Lightning Web Components (LWC), and modern Flow automation.
  • Key Clouds: Hands-on experience developing solutions for Financial Services Cloud (FSC) and Experience Cloud.
  • Data & Querying: Mastery of SOQL/SOSL and a strong, practical understanding of Salesforce data modeling and architecture.

Enterprise Integration & Application Experience

  • Complex Managed Packages: Demonstrated expertise in engineering solutions that integrate with and extend large-scale third-party applications. Direct experience with integrating large enterprise packages is highly valued.
  • Custom Data Platforms: Experience designing or implementing integrations with external data platforms.
  • API & Middleware: Solid understanding of REST/SOAP APIs and experience leveraging enterprise middleware platforms (e.g., Kafka, Apigee) for robust, scalable integrations.

CI/CD, DevOps & Pipeline Automation

  • Pipeline Tools: Proficiency with enterprise-grade CI/CD tools such as Copado, GearSet, AutoRABIT, Power Automate or similar is essential.
  • Process Improvements: Improvements come from small to large. This roll will assist with contributing their ideas and solutions for enhancing engineering processes, pipeline automation, developing proofs-of-concept for new technologies (including AI integrations), and production quality.

Engineering Mindset

  • Pragmatic Problem-Solving: A demonstrated history of successfully delivering new features and capabilities, from concept to completion, to achieve significant business impact.
  • Versatility: Experience with general-purpose programming languages (e.g., Python, C#) is valued as it demonstrates a strong, adaptable engineering foundation.
  • Methodology: Proficiency working within Agile/Scrum methodologies and associated toolsets.

 

Qualifications

Required

  • Bachelor's degree in computer science or related field.
  • 3+ years of Salesforce development experience.
  • Salesforce Platform certifications.
  • Experience with Apex, LWC, and Flow Builder.

Preferred

  • Proven experience integrating and customizing large-scale managed packages within a complex enterprise environment.
  • A history of successfully taking on new ideas or technologies and seeing them through to completion, delivering significant improvements to a team or product.
  • Demonstrated interest or project experience with AI tools in the Salesforce ecosystem (e.g., Claude, Gemini, Prompt Builder) or a passion for prototyping new capabilities.
  • Familiarity with Salesforce governor limits and best practices for building scalable code.
  • Understanding of common integration patterns and principles.

This position has a hybrid work from home schedule with a minimum of three days per week in the office at the new Zions Technology Center in Midvale, UT.

The Zions Technology Center is a 400,000-square-foot technology campus in Midvale, Utah. Located on the former Sharon Steel Mill superfund site, the sustainably built campus is the company's primary technology and operations center. This modern and environmentally friendly technology center enables Zions to compete for the best technology talent in the state while providing team members with an exceptional work environment with features such as:

Electric vehicle charging stations and close proximity to Historic Gardner Village UTA TRAX station.

At least 75% of the building is powered by on-site renewable solar energy.

Access to outdoor recreation, parks, trails, shareable bikes and locker rooms.

Large modern cafe with a healthy and diverse menu.

Healthy indoor environment with ample natural light and fresh air.

LEED-certified sustainable building that features include the use of low VOC-emitting construction materials.
